âĄď¸ Quick Tips and Facts
In a hurry? Hereâs the lowdown on toddler toy brands in a nutshell:
- Age is More Than a Number: Always check the age recommendation on the box. Itâs not just about complexity; itâs a crucial safety guideline, especially regarding small parts that can be choking hazards.
- Open-Ended is Often Best: Toys that can be used in multiple ways, like building blocks or play-doh, foster more creativity than single-function toys. Think imagination fuel!
- Durability is Key: Toddlers are⌠enthusiastic. A toy that can withstand being dropped, thrown, and chewed on is worth its weight in gold. Brands like Little Tikes and LEGO DUPLO are famous for this.
- Balance is Everything: A healthy âtoy dietâ includes a mix of Educational Toys, active toys, creative toys, and just-for-fun toys.
- Safety First, Always: Reputable brands adhere to strict safety standards. Look for certifications from organizations like the Consumer Product Safety Commission (CPSC) in the U.S.
- Character Craze: Donât underestimate the power of a favorite character! Brands like Paw Patrol or Disney can make a simple toy irresistible to a toddler.
The Toddler Toy Landscape: A Brief History & Evolution of Playtime Essentials
Remember the toys you played with? Simple wooden blocks, a classic rocking horse, maybe a metal truck. For generations, toddler toys were straightforward. But oh, how things have changed!
The journey from simple carved wood to todayâs interactive, light-up, app-connected wonders is fascinating. In the mid-20th century, brands like Fisher-Price revolutionized the industry by introducing durable plastics and character-based toys that captured childrenâs hearts. They understood that play was a childâs work.
Then came the electronic boom. Suddenly, toys could talk, sing, and teach the ABCs. Brands like VTech and LeapFrog became household names, turning playtime into an interactive learning session.
Today, weâre in a golden age of choice. Thereâs a wonderful resurgence of classic, sustainable wooden toys from brands like Hape and Melissa & Doug, sitting right alongside the most advanced Electronic Toys. Some brands have even become a tradition in themselves. As the makers of the Hess Toy Truck note, their annual release was âCreated as a way to provide a fun, high-quality, and affordable toy for families during the holiday seasonâŚâ and has since become a treasured family event. This blend of tradition and innovation is what makes the current toy landscape so exciting for parents and toddlers alike.
Why Brand Matters: Trust, Quality, and Developmental Benefits for Little Ones
âA toy is a toy, right?â Well, not exactly. When youâre navigating the world of toddler toys, the brand name on the box can tell you a lot. Hereâs why we think itâs a big deal:
- Safety & Trust: Established brands have a reputation to protect. They invest heavily in safety testing to meet and exceed government standards. This means non-toxic materials, no sharp edges, and rigorous testing for choking hazards. Itâs peace of mind in a box. â
- Developmental Appropriateness: The best brands work with child development experts to design toys that align with a toddlerâs cognitive, physical, and emotional growth. A Lovevery play kit, for example, is meticulously designed for a specific two-month window of a childâs development.
- Durability & Longevity: Letâs be real, toddlers are tiny wrecking balls. A well-made toy from a brand like LEGO or Little Tikes can survive years of play and even be passed down to younger siblings. Poorly made toys often break quickly, creating frustration and potential safety hazards. â
- Customer Support: If a piece is missing or something breaks prematurely, a reputable brand will often have a customer service department ready to help. Good luck getting a response from a generic, no-name company.
Choosing a trusted brand isnât about being a snob; itâs about making a smart, safe, and valuable investment in your childâs play.

Beyond the Brands: What to Look for in Toddler Toys (Age, Safety, & Engagement!)
Even with the best brands, youâre the expert on your own child. Hereâs a quick checklist to run through before you buy:
- â Age Appropriateness: Does the toy match your childâs current developmental stage? A toy thatâs too advanced can cause frustration, while one thatâs too simple will be ignored.
- â Safety Checks: Are there small parts that could detach? Is it made from non-toxic materials? For ride-on toys, are they stable?
- â Open-Ended Play: Can this toy be used in more than one way? Blocks can become a castle, a car, or a phone. A toy that only does one thing has a shorter play-life.
- â Engagement Factor: Does it appeal to your childâs interests? If your toddler is obsessed with cars, a garage playset will be a bigger hit than a farm set, no matter how great the brand is.
- â Durability: Does it feel sturdy? Can it withstand being dropped or thrown? Read reviews to see how it holds up for other families.
The Parentâs Perspective: Balancing Fun, Learning, and Budget-Friendly Play đ°
We parents on the Toy Brands⢠team get it. Your house is already overflowing with stuff, and your budget isnât infinite. So how do you find the sweet spot?
One of our favorite strategies is toy rotation. Donât put all the toys out at once! Keep a stash in a closet and swap them out every few weeks. A toy that has been âawayâ for a month suddenly feels brand new and exciting again. This keeps clutter down and engagement up.
Another key is to balance âactiveâ vs. âpassiveâ toys. An active toy, like a set of DUPLO bricks, requires the child to do all the work and thinking. A passive toy, like one that sings the alphabet when a button is pushed, does more of the work for them. Both have their place! Passive toys are great for specific learning or when a child (or parent!) is tired. But for fostering creativity and problem-solving, active toys are the champions.
Finally, donât feel pressured to buy everything new. High-quality brands like Fisher-Price, Little Tikes, and LEGO DUPLO are so durable that they are fantastic finds at consignment sales or on parent swap groups. Just be sure to sanitize them thoroughly and check for any broken or missing pieces.
Toddler Toy Safety: Our Non-Negotiables for Peace of Mind đĄď¸
This is the most important section. Nothing matters more than your childâs safety. While reputable brands do extensive testing, itâs always good to be a vigilant parent.
- The Choking Hazard Test: A simple rule of thumb is the toilet paper roll test. If a toy or a piece of a toy can fit through a standard toilet paper tube, itâs a potential choking hazard for a child under three.
- Batteries: For any toy with batteries, ensure the battery compartment is secured with a screw. Button batteries are especially dangerous if swallowed. The American Academy of Pediatrics has issued strong warnings about these.
- Cords and Strings: Toys with strings or cords longer than 7 inches can pose a strangulation risk for young children. Be mindful of pull-along toys and ensure they are used under supervision.
- Materials: Look for toys labeled ânon-toxic.â This is standard for major brands but is crucial to check.
- Regular Inspections: Give your toddlerâs toys a quick once-over every few weeks. Check for splintering wood, cracking plastic, or loose parts that could become a hazard.
Making the Most of Playtime: Tips for Engaging Your Toddler & Fostering Development
Buying a great toy is only half the battle. The real magic happens when you play with your child.
- Get on Their Level: Literally. Sit on the floor and see the world from their perspective. It makes you more approachable and shows youâre invested in their world.
- Follow Their Lead: Instead of directing the play (âLetâs build a red tower!â), narrate what theyâre doing (âWow, youâre putting the blue block on top of the yellow block!â). This builds their confidence and vocabulary.
- Ask Open-Ended Questions: Instead of âIs that a car?â (which has a yes/no answer), try âWhat are you building?â or âWhere is that car going?â This encourages storytelling and imagination.
- Embrace the âWrongâ Way: If your toddler is using a puzzle piece as a cookie for their teddy bear, go with it! Itâs creative, imaginative play, and thatâs just as valuable as solving the puzzle âcorrectly.â
- Know When to Step Back: Sometimes, the best thing you can do is let them figure it out. Struggling a little to get a block to fit or a lid on a box is how they learn problem-solving and resilience.
Where to Find the Best Deals on Popular Toddler Toys: Smart Shopping Strategies!
Letâs be savvy shoppers! You donât have to pay full price to get the best brands.
- đ Shop Off-Season: Buy that awesome water table in the fall or the sled in the spring. Retailers are trying to clear out seasonal inventory and you can snag amazing deals.
- Major Sales Events: Black Friday, Cyber Monday, and Amazon Prime Day are obvious times to look for big discounts on popular toys. Make a list ahead of time so you donât get distracted.
- Use Price Trackers: Websites and browser extensions like CamelCamelCamel (for Amazon) can show you the price history of a product, so you know if youâre getting a genuinely good deal.
- Check Clearance Aisles: Always do a quick scan of the clearance section at stores like Target and Walmart. You can find returned items or overstocked toys for a fraction of the price.
- Buy Used (Wisely): As mentioned before, durable brands are great to buy secondhand. Just stick to toys that are easy to clean and inspect them carefully for safety.
Future of Toddler Toys: Trends to Watch in Early Childhood Play đ
Whatâs next for the toy box? Weâre always keeping an eye on the horizon, and here are a few trends we see growing:
- Sustainability: Brands like Green Toys and Hape are leading the charge, but more and more companies are moving toward recycled materials, minimal packaging, and eco-friendly production.
- Personalization: Imagine toys that can be customized with your childâs name or that adapt their learning level based on your childâs interactions. This is becoming more common in the Electronic Toys space.
- âKid-ultâ Toys: Toys that appeal to both kids and their nostalgic parents are on the rise. Think re-releases of classic 80s and 90s toys or complex Building Blocks and Sets that parents enjoy as much as the kids.
- Mindfulness and SEL: Weâre seeing more toys focused on Social and Emotional Learning (SEL). These are toys that help kids identify and talk about their feelings, like dolls with different facial expressions or games about empathy.
The future of play is bright, blending the best of timeless, hands-on fun with thoughtful innovation. Now, what will you choose for your toddlerâs next big adventure?

What are the safest toy brands for toddlers to play with?
Safety is paramount! Brands like Fisher-Price, Melissa & Doug, Hape, and Green Toys are known for rigorous safety standards. They use non-toxic materials, avoid small detachable parts for toddlers, and comply with strict regulations like ASTM F963 and CPSIA in the U.S. Always look for safety certifications and read product labels carefully. For more on toy safety, check the Consumer Product Safety Commission.
